Hi
I got a TomTom One for Christmas last year from my Dad - he bought it from PC-World in Derby on the 12th December.
I spotted a few weeks ago that the sound wasn't working - so asked Dad to dig out the receipt so I could take it back to my local PC-World (Bedford) for them to look at. I'm not sure when the sound stopped working, as I always have it turned right down.
Took it in last night, and after the guy tried all the different combinations of key presses and factory resets, agreed that the sound didn't work.
He told me there was nothing he could do in-store and I would have to return it to TomTom myself for them to repair/replace if necessary.
Now my question is, as I (or my Dad), bought the machine from PC-World and it's still within it's one year guarantee, don't PC-World have to take it from me and arrange repair?
Or is it up to me to contact TomTom direct and arrange repair that way?

my daughters tom tom which incidentally was also 11 months old packed up three weeks ago. Took it into pc world ( merry hill ) and they sent it away to tom tom. no questions asked. it came back after two weeks ..I would go back to PC world and insist they send it off. your contract is with them, not with the manufacturer. good luck0

Just rang TomTom direct and their customer service is BRILLIANT.
Explained the problem and the guy on the other end arranged everything with UPS to collect the device.
Just need to wait 5 to 10 days now for it to be returned.0 -
If you have given it to PCW to repair they would have just set it to TomTom anyway, at least going direct to TT you will get it collected/delivered to your home, BTW they have a 2yr warranty so keep the receipt0
